WebDefinitions. New and emerging health workers (NEHWs): Refers to roles that are new or that have emerged in the Australian primary healthcare system. These roles include but are not limited to: physician assistants, nurse practitioners, medical assistants, allied health assistants and expanded pharmacists. 2.1. J Ambul Care Manage. 2024 Mar 20. doi: 10.1097/JAC.0000000000000193. russian honey cake los angelesWebFeb 9, 2024 · In an article published in 2011, we discussed the need for a new role in health care systems, referred to as the Primary Spine Practitioner (PSP). The PSP model was proposed to help bring order to the chaotic nature of spine care. Over the past decade, several efforts have applied the concepts presented in that article. New roles in mental health social work are set to be created under a framework for delivering community mental health care launched last week.
